Job Summary

Senior-level engineer responsible for driving AMD’s strategy, architecture, optimization and tooling to achieve industry-leading AI pre-training and distributed inference performance on AMD GPUs. Partner across hardware architecture, AI frameworks, compilers, runtime, ROCm and developer tools to scale performance analysis and optimization for Collectives and Network, optimizing across multiple generations of AMD GPUs and state-of-the-art AI models.

Key Responsibilities

  • •Help set strategy and roadmap for AMD Collectives and Network optimizations.
  • •Provide guidelines to customers on efficient network load-balancing, workload scheduling and model sharding strategies.
  • •Performance tuning, profiling and analysis of large-scale models for LLM, diffusion, multimodal, RecSys and generative AI, single node and distributed.
  • •Participate in hardware-software co-design for future hardware optimizations – especially on scale-up networks, NIC and scale-out networks.
  • •Develop and improve framework, tools and infrastructure for performance estimation, modeling and reporting.

Key Requirements

  • •Strong background in network, NIC and GPU hardware architecture with hands-on performance optimization experience.
  • •Experience with AI frameworks such as PyTorch, JAX, vLLM, and SGLang.
  • •Proven ability to map model architectures to low-level software and hardware, and optimize distributed inference.
  • •Experience with performance modeling, profiling large-scale models (LLMs, diffusion, multimodal).
  • •Excellent communication and cross-functional collaboration skills; leadership/mentoring in a research/engineering team.
